How spend-spend-spend led to Barcelona’s collapse

by Tony Attwood Before Messi left Barcelona, the club president Joan Laporta revealed that the club had debts of around £1.13bn.  Which is pretty remarkable, especially since Barcelona had just become the first club to get close to a turnover of £1bn. Debts by and large are paid out of profits.   Profits are generally a …

The Platini / Blatter / Fifa court case has just exploded

By Tony Attwood SWITZERLAND, FIFA AND THE CROOKS. HAVE THEY ALL BEEN INVOLVED IN ANYTHING ELSE? Yesterday, the Swiss trial about a two-million-franc payment between Sepp Blatter and Michel Platini which the pair say was made for work undertaken, but which prosecutors claim to be fraud, exploded.  The story is not in the English media …
